Strategies for Reducing Roadkill Incidents on Major Highways
To mitigate the alarming rates of roadkill on major highways, several targeted strategies can be implemented. These methods aim to create safer passages for wildlife as well as enhance driver awareness. Among the most promising approaches are:
- Wildlife Crossings: Constructing overpasses and underpasses specifically designed for animal movement can significantly reduce roadkill incidents. Research indicates that these structures allow wildlife to traverse highways safely.
- Warning Signage: Installing signs that alert drivers to the presence of wildlife in high-risk areas can increase caution and decrease vehicle speeds, leading to fewer collisions.
- Fencing: By erecting barriers alongside highways, vulnerable species can be diverted away from roadways, directing them towards safer crossings.
- Public Awareness Campaigns: Educating the public about the risks of wildlife on highways can help drivers remain vigilant, ultimately reducing accident rates.
